The Week in Bloggingportal: One loudmouth and other stuff

Photo by olivcris // CC License

Minutes after Godfrey Bloom, a UKIP MEP, blurted out the words “Ein Volk, ein Reich, ein Führer” twitter exploded with people condemning the remarks.

Blogs were quick to follow and putting it into context; Euromyths explained why the language used was particularly insensitive. Following Bloom’s remarks, Jon Worth went on to further explore the kind of bad behavior MEPs have presented in the past and found that political fringes were more likely to be condemned.

And whilst blogs themselves condemned the remarks, commentators on Left Foot Forward weren’t as quick to judge…

The Brits continued to cause controversy when the Express announced their big “Get Britain out of the EU” campaign. Whether the methodology behind “99% of you say: get us out of Europe” was entirely accurate was, however, questioned.

Bloom’s tirade dominated much of the press coverage on the EU which is why the fact that EU civil servants received a 3.7% pay rise went almost entirely unnoticed in the blogs.

Irish austerity measures, on the other hand, did not. With €15bn cuts in the next four years, of which €6bn will be in the first year, Ireland is taking some brutal measures to ensure it can get its economy back on track.

The buzz around the bail-outs and whether they signify the beginning of an end-of-times domino effect for the eurozone is as loud as ever. In the hub of the EU, speculations on how will Belgium itself fare through it all are rather subdued – without a government and with a public debt rate of 100% the Financial Times still predicts Belgium to be an unexpected survivor.
